Output e6920dac0ef28a8ce3352f6caa7ddba71b063113c8bb6b7c744e625becf9fbee:25

value
3554217
script pubkey
OP_0 OP_PUSHBYTES_20 bf362006e4fb72261894ab52b3f56b95ffe8d1c0
address
ltc1qhumzqphyldezvxy54dft8attjhl735wqgsq37a
transaction
e6920dac0ef28a8ce3352f6caa7ddba71b063113c8bb6b7c744e625becf9fbee
spent
true